Elias Thorne's 'The Sand Castle' (2024) transcends conventional storytelling, offering an immersive cinematic journey into the human psyche. Thorne masterfully employs visual poetry, guiding the audience through a labyrinth of character introspection where the delicate line between reality and memory is as fragile as grains of sand. The film's striking cinematography, particularly its sweeping wide shots juxtaposed with haunting close-ups, creates an atmospheric landscape that is both desolate and profoundly intimate.
The performances by Anna Petrova and David Chen are nothing short of captivating. They embody their characters' internal struggles and latent vulnerabilities with remarkable authenticity and nuance, delivering a masterclass in emotional depth. 'The Sand Castle' is not merely a personal tragedy but a poignant metaphor for the ephemeral nature of our aspirations and the memories we tirelessly construct, only for them to dissipate effortlessly. This film solidifies its place as a significant work within the contemporary psychological drama genre, challenging viewers to contemplate resilience and the acceptance of letting go. It leaves a powerful, lingering resonance.
